STEVE ALMOND, a long serving managing director at Deloitte, is set to be revealed as international chairman of the firm.
The appointment wll be announced today, according to reports. Almond replaces John Connolly who is retiring as both UK chief executive and international chairman.

David Sproul, another member of the firm's UK executive group, has already been announced as the new CEO.
Yesterday, Almond spoke to the Financial Times, saying the firm had to speak with a "global voice" to regulators. Both the European Commission and the UK are looking at reforms to audit and the audit market.
Almond is an auditor who has had spells seconded to the Bank of England.
